As news of the upcoming summit between former President Trump and Russian President Putin in Anchorage, Alaska continues to dominate headlines, the world holds its breath in anticipation of the high-stakes meeting.
The summit, scheduled for next week, comes on the heels of a phone call between Trump and Ukrainian President Zelenskyy, where they discussed the importance of a peaceful resolution to the conflict in eastern Ukraine. Zelenskyy emphasized the need for continued U.S. support in the face of Russian aggression.
Meanwhile, oil prices are expected to be a key topic of discussion at the summit, with experts speculating on the potential impact of the meeting on global energy markets. The meeting also comes as Russian oligarchs face increasing pressure, with a $325 million superyacht seized ahead of the summit.
